The Solaris 2 “kstat” Interface

The kstat library is a collection of functions for accessing data stored within user-level data structures that are copies of similar structures in the kernel. The nature of this data concerns the functioning of the operating system, specifically in the areas of performance metrics, device configuration, and capacity measurement. The name kstat means “kernel statistics” to denote this role.

The collection of structures, both in user space and in the kernel, is referred to as the kstat chain. This chain is a linked list of structures.
